Information standardization

The basic and common work to promote the vigorous development of information technology is also the premise of information system resource sharing
Information standardization is the standardization work of information technology related to character set and coding, peripheral equipment and automatic office machines, data communication, network protocol, data confidentiality, advanced programming language, software engineering design specifications, numerical control machine tools, computer security, information classification coding and file format, Chinese character information processing system and other professional classifications. It is the basic and common work to promote the vigorous development of information technology Information system resources The premise of sharing. With the explosive growth of the amount of information, the economic, political, scientific and cultural exchanges between countries are increasingly close, and the requirements for the quantity, quality and transmission speed of information are becoming higher and higher, so the international standardization of information technology becomes more and more important. Countries with advanced information technology attach great importance to the international standardization of information technology, and take the adoption of international standards as the policy of developing information technology in each country. In recent years, the situation of information technology in China has developed rapidly, and information standardization is also accelerating National Economic Information System Encouraging achievements have been made in computer, Chinese information processing, and standardization of information classification and coding. For example, the national standard of the Basic Set of Chinese Character Coded Character Sets for Information Interchange has been registered by ISO and widely adopted by various countries. [1]

main features

Announce
edit
Integrity and uniqueness
No matter one or a group of objects, there should be only one definite code corresponding to it in the standardized code. An object with more than two codes will cause confusion in the expression and exchange of information, and the incompleteness of information coding will also bring inconvenience to users, so that they cannot use the coding system to process their own information completely. The integrity of information coding is often guaranteed by setting "shelter group" codes. The so-called "shelter group" refers to setting a special code of other categories at the corresponding position. When there is no corresponding code for an objective thing, it can be classified into other category codes of the corresponding category. In some special cases, when the same object must be represented by more than two codes, special marks and descriptions are often required, such as the asterisk and sword in the well-known ICD-9 coding system.
Scientific
The scientificity of coding is the basis of the existence of coding system. The completion of classification and coding of an object often depends on the understanding of the nature of the object, which is the summary of human long-term observation, research, practice and activities. authoritative
Information standardization can become a real standard only when it forms a standard and is recognized and applied by people within a certain range. Therefore, the authority of coding has become another feature of information standardization. Information standardization work is often formulated and issued by departments with administrative authority (or entrusted professional technical departments), and is enforced within a certain range. The authority of such standards is inherent.
Developed in the West capitalist country Many of these standards are often initiated and used by one or more technologically advanced companies as internal standards, followed by other companies, and eventually become industry standards, national and international standards, which is quite common in high-tech industries.
practicability
The formulation of standards is different from taxonomic research. Although it should fully absorb the achievements of taxonomic research, it is first formulated for the practical application of millions of systems, so its practicability must be fully considered. Practice has proved that if we blindly pursue the scientificity of coding and incorporate the opinions of various schools and authorities, it will inevitably lead to the difficult birth or even abortion of the standardization process. The formulation of standards should grasp the relationship between science and application; It is necessary to adjust the contradictions between different households that may exist in the standard; We should reasonably take into account the needs of the realistic environment and the long-term development; In short, any standard must be able to meet the actual use requirements within a certain range. For a complex object such as disease, surgery and medicine, it is impossible to dream of a coding system that is theoretically perfect and can meet all the needs of various users (clinical, administrative, manufacturer, business, education, statistics, etc.).
Scalability and maintainability
The standards are not static after establishment. On the contrary, it needs to be supplemented and modified as the objective situation changes. Otherwise, the standard will be out of use due to backwardness, and eventually be eliminated. Therefore, first, the formulation of standards should leave room for expansion and extension. Second, we should arrange human and financial resources to track and maintain.
Information standardization It is a process of studying, formulating and promoting the application of unified technical standards for information classification, classification, record format, conversion, coding, etc. It is conducive to the realization of information sharing Compatible with the system. The formulation of information standards should follow the principles of scientificity, practicality and feasibility, be suitable for a certain period of economic, social and scientific and technological development, and be recognized by the society and promoted in the form of laws and regulations, allowing periodic revision and updating. The standardization of geographical information is mainly reflected in: ① unified geographical coordinate standards, including map projection standards, grid system standards, regional township border shape standards; ② Unified geographic information classification system and classification standards, including detailed classification, classification, definition and scientific basis of all kinds of information; ③ Unified geographic information record format standard and conversion between different standard formats; ④ Unified geographic information coding system and standard.
Information standardization includes data element, code table, message, document and other standards. The standardization of information can reduce the high cost, high error rate and other problems caused by multiple entry of data and documents due to the inconsistent format and coding of documents. The process of information standardization is the process of information integration.
